#060c53 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#060c53 is composed of 2.4% red, 4.7%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.8% cyan, 85.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 235.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.5% and a lightness of 17.5%. #060c53 color hex could be obtained by blending #0c18a6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

● #060c53 color description : Very dark blue.
#060c53 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#060c53 has RGB values of R:6, G:12,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 396371.

Shades and Tints of #060c53
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010a is the darkest color, while #f7f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#060c53
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2c2c2d is the less saturated color, while #030956 is the most saturated one.
